Experience the groundbreaking feature debut by Kahlil Joseph (director, writer, producer)—a bold mix of archival footage, narrative, and Black intellectual thought.  

"BLKNWS" is a bold, genre-defying cinematic symphony that weaves archival footage, speculative narrative, and Black intellectual thought—spanning voices like W. E. B. Du Bois, Saidiya Hartman, Fred Moten, and artistic luminaries including Arthur Jafa and Garrett Bradley.

Don’t miss this deeply immersive journey through Black history, identity, and media reclamation—followed by an illuminating Q\&A to dive deeper into the film’s creation with the Above-the-Line crew:

  • Director: Kahlil Joseph
  • Producers: Onye Anyanwu
  • Screenwriters: Madebo Fatunde and Irvin Hunt.
